In recent years, Turkey has grown in popularity as a holiday destination that offers sun, sand, sea and relaxation. Bodrum is a popular spot for tourists who like great nightlife and a wide choice of restaurants and bars.

Not far from Bodrum, a 5-star resort has recently opened on its own peninsula that juts out into the Mediterranean Sea. Xanadu Island is a 5-star resort that is aimed at holidaymakers looking for the ultimate relaxing retreat. Bodrum and Turgetris are easily reached by public transport from the peninsula, so those after a lively night out or two needn’t go without.

Transfers to Xanadu Island take just over an hour from Bodrum airport. The resort has a buffet restaurant and an onsite Italian restaurant that needs to be booked in advance in order to ensure a table. An amphitheatre showcases nightly entertainment, there are bars dotted around the island and a waiter service at the two onsite swimming pools.

Rooms at the 5-star resort are very spacious and offer either courtyard views or sea views if you’ve got a bit more to spend. Sea view balconies have great views of amazing sunsets across the ocean. The en-suite bathrooms are large with great facilities, or for a different type of bath, go to the Turkish bath in the onsite spa.
